Description

2,4,6-Triiodo-3,5-Bis(n-Methylacetamido)Benzoic Acid is a specialized iodinated organic compound with a complex molecular structure, serving as a critical intermediate in advanced chemical synthesis. Its primary value lies in its role as a precursor for X-ray contrast media and other diagnostic agents, where its high iodine content is essential for effective imaging. This product is vital for pharmaceutical R&D laboratories and manufacturers focused on developing non-ionic, low-osmolar contrast agents for medical diagnostics.

Application

  • Key Intermediate for X-ray Contrast Media: Primary building block in the synthesis of iopamidol, ioversol, and related non-ionic contrast agents.
  • Pharmaceutical Research & Development: Used in the discovery and process development of new diagnostic imaging compounds.
  • Active Pharmaceutical Ingredient (API) Synthesis: Serves as a core structural component in the manufacturing of final drug substances.
  • Radiology & Diagnostic Imaging: Contributes to the production of agents for computed tomography (CT), angiography, and urography.
  • Chemical Reference Standard: Utilized as a high-purity standard for analytical method development and quality control in pharmaceutical labs.
  • Specialty Organic Synthesis: Employed in research for creating novel iodinated molecules with potential biological activity.

Basic Information

Product Name 2,4,6-Triiodo-3,5-Bis(n-Methylacetamido)Benzoic Acid
CAS No. 1949-44-6
Molecular Formula C13H13I3N2O4
Molecular Weight 649.97 g/mol
Synonyms 3,5-Bis(acetylmethylamino)-2,4,6-triiodobenzoic Acid; 2,4,6-Triiodo-3,5-bis[(N-methylacetamido)]benzoic Acid; Iopamidol Intermediate; Ioversol Intermediate; WIN 39424; NSC 113994; Benzoic acid, 2,4,6-triiodo-3,5-bis[(N-methylacetamido)]-

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at a controlled room temperature (15-25°C). Due to its light-sensitive and easily oxidized nature, it is recommended to store the material under an inert atmosphere (e.g., nitrogen or argon) for long-term stability. Keep away from heat, sparks, and open flame.
